Title :
Design and Implementation of An on-Line Load Forecasting Algorithm
Author :
Krogh, B. ; de Llinas, E.S. ; Lesser, D.
Author_Institution :
Westinghouse Electric Corporation Industry Systems Division
Abstract :
This paper presents a short-term load forecasting algorithm for Energy Control Center applications. Regression techniques are combined with Auto Regressive Integrated Moving Average (ARIMA) models to produce hourly MW load values for the upcoming seven days. Results of several studies are discussed along with a description of the on-line implementation.
